last-modified: use Bloom filters when available
Our 'git last-modified' performs a revision walk, and computes a diff at each point in the walk to figure out whether a given revision changed any of the paths it considers interesting. When changed-path Bloom filters are available, we can avoid computing many such diffs. Before computing a diff, we first check if any of the remaining paths of interest were possibly changed at a given commit by consulting its Bloom filter. If any of them are, we are resigned to compute the diff. If none of those queries returned "maybe", we know that the given commit doesn't contain any changed paths which are interesting to us. So, we can avoid computing it in this case. Comparing the perf test results on git.git: Test HEAD~ HEAD 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 8020.1: top-level last-modified 4.49(4.34+0.11) 2.22(2.05+0.09) -50.6% 8020.2: top-level recursive last-modified 5.64(5.45+0.11) 5.62(5.30+0.11) -0.4% 8020.3: subdir last-modified 0.11(0.06+0.04) 0.07(0.03+0.04) -36.4% Based-on-patch-by: Taylor Blau <me@ttaylorr.com> Signed-off-by: Toon Claes <toon@iotcl.com> Signed-off-by: Junio C Hamano <gitster@pobox.com>
